Solution
It seems that your TV does have an audio output jack. It is either a mini plug/headphone jack or two RCA jacks. This will connect to your HTS. Connect the DVD to a TV input and you are done.
Bit confused as to how you are trying to do this. The DVD connections should be outputs, the TV would be inputs. So the sound and picture go from the DVD player to the TV. Not the other way around. The sound is not coming from the TV but from the DVD player. Did you check to see if there is an output option on the DVD player that needs to be switched. Did you make sure the input on the Philips unit is set to the right thing?
